Exercises that are a bit "annoying" but boost your skills super fast
Today, I'm sharing a way to practice digital art that's low on color, low on tricks, but hits straight at the foundation of observation – light – material.

The formula is extremely simple:
1 familiar motif + 1 unusual material element = 1 exercise to upgrade your visual perception
Examples exactly like in the images:
– apple + transparent → glass apple/jelly apple
– flower + metal → golden-hued flower/metallic rose
– hair + water → hair as if melting into a flow
– shoulder + hologram → a "virtual – crisp – reflective" fantasy-style material
Why is this exercise effective?
You are forced to keep the original form accurate, *then* "apply the material" on top. This means you can't just color it prettily and hope the material quality emerges. This is a practice for when you want to tighten up your fundamentals.
The concise and accurate method:
Draw the original motif at a stable level, don't overcomplicate it.
Lock in 1 main light source. If you don't lock the lighting, this exercise fails immediately.

Identify 3 characteristics of the new material:
– glossiness (sharp gloss or soft gloss)
– transparency/opacity
– reflective color (the color the environment will "cast" onto the surface)
Mix 30–50% first. Don't "pour the full material" from the start.
Draw 3 versions:
– normal version
– version with light material added
– version with clear material added
Compare them and you'll see your weaknesses exposed very clearly.
Quick tips for the "transparent" part (in the spirit of the apple image):
– Transparent doesn't mean uniformly pale.
– You must still keep dark areas for the object to have weight.
– The brightest areas are usually the light-catching edges and areas near the light source.
– If you're new to this, just 2–3 levels of light/dark is enough to look good.

Who should try this exercise:
– You're experiencing "pretty coloring but the material doesn't come through"
– You want to practice observation and lighting quickly, without drawing a big scene
– You like the fantasy/anime vibe but want your painting to feel more solid
Suggested 7-day plan:
Day 1–2: fruit + transparent
Day 3–4: flower + metal
Day 5: hair + water
Day 6–7: choose any 1 motif and mix 2 materials yourself
